Observacion por microscopia de luz polarizada de fases ortogonales tipo de vries en dimeros cristalino líquidos arqueados

Authors: Hegguilustoy, Claudia M.; Darda, Maria Belen; Montani, Rosana Silvia; Garay, Raúl Oscar;

Observacion por microscopia de luz polarizada de fases ortogonales tipo de vries en dimeros cristalino líquidos arqueados

Abstract

Cuando un compuesto funde para formar una mesofase el fenómeno se denomina termotropismo. En estas mesofases, designadas como cristalino líquidas, se pierde parcialmente el orden del estado cristalino y las moléculas individuales poseen movilidad. Los dímeros cristalino líquidos, DCL, poseen dos unidades mesogénicas semirígidas unidas por un espaciador flexible que normalmente es una cadena alquílica. Las propiedades transicionales de los DCL que presentan fases laminares son atribuídas a la dependencia de la forma molecular del dímero respecto al número de átomos del espaciador, considerando que adopta una conformación completamente trans. Un DCL con miembros pares tiene una forma en zigzag mientras que un DCL con miembros impares tiene una forma arqueada.
